Now that Google has your phone number...
Android, GrandCentral, what information don't they have?

Microsoft <3's Android
Richard Monson-Haefel says that Bill and his team have the hots for Google's Java standards threat open source Android.

Earn double frequent flyer miles using Checkout
US residents can now earn double miles for each $1 they spend through to December 31st.

Orkut gets attacked
A Portuguese virus has targeted the social network, hitting approx 650,000 users through a scrapbook feature.

Streetviews 1 upped in Dallas
A team in Dallas has been scooting around with roof mounted cameras trying to one up Google in the streetview market, taking 360-degree street pictures.

Removing your number from the Google
Does Google have your phone number in their search results phone book? Time to get rid of it.

Graveyard Shift - zombie-busting Time Waster

With Halloween fast approaching, it's a great time to get in some practice defending your territory against zombies. In Graveyard Shift, you take aim at zombies and other creepy-crawlies, blasting them into splatters of cartoony green guts. It's a casual first-person shooter, and it's very easy to get the hang of - use the mouse to aim, click to fire. Graveyard Shift has at least 15 levels, and it might even have some secret stages I haven't unlocked yet. They key to getting good at Graveyard Shift is learning to use ...
